Output 103ae30161fb9604ee77ca85d2d01258a4912839baa0fe7c48481252d331fa75:32

value
39193
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c9aa7565e3fc17ff7ad5d56090ca0410817f30c OP_EQUALVERIFY OP_CHECKSIG
address
13cFBtyHkg5NCvmjv8G2aYAGfp19PXjzH4
transaction
103ae30161fb9604ee77ca85d2d01258a4912839baa0fe7c48481252d331fa75
spent
true